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Catkin Yew | Limestone Disc Lichen |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Fungi (Fungi) |
| Phylum | Coniferophyta (Conifers) | Ascomycota (Sac Fungi) |
| Class | Pinopsida (Conifers) | Lecanoromycetes (Lecanoromycetes) |
| Order | Pinales (Pines & Allies) | Lecanorales (Lecanorales) |
| Family | Taxaceae | Lecanoraceae |
| Genus | Amentotaxus | Lecidella |
| Species | Amentotaxus argotaenia | Lecidella stigmatea |
